Lukanu was a fearsome warrior and devoted bodyguard to the ancient Queen Nakabix of Uko, ruler of a long-lost kingdom. Born on the Island of Moog, Lukanu’s skill in combat was honed in the harsh jungles and fens of her homeland, where the strong survive and the weak perish. She was renowned not just for her prowess with a blade but for her loyalty—qualities that eventually led her to the service of Queen Nakabix.


Lukanu and Queen Nakabix's Relationship

It is whispered in the legends that Lukanu’s role in Nakabix's life was far more than that of a protector. Their bond ran deeper than that of queen and guard; it is said the two were lovers, sharing a secret and profound affection that transcended social boundaries.

  • The Queen and Her Warrior: Nakabix was a ruler of wisdom and grace, with beauty said to rival the gods themselves. In Lukanu, she found not only an exceptional bodyguard but a companion whose strength and unwavering loyalty gave her solace in a world of politics and treachery. While court rumors circulated, their love was mostly unspoken—expressed through shared glances, subtle touches, and the quiet moments they spent alone.

  • Loyalty Bound by Love: Lukanu's devotion to Nakabix was absolute. She protected her queen with relentless ferocity, driven not only by duty but by a fierce love that she would take to her grave. In battle, she fought with an intensity that reflected her determination to keep Nakabix safe from all harm. Whether standing beside the queen during public appearances or defending her from unseen dangers in the shadows, Lukanu was a constant and unshakable presence.

  • Tragic End: The stories tell that the kingdom of Uko eventually fell to serpentmen.


Legacy of Lukanu and Nakabix

The tale of Lukanu and Nakabix lives on in whispers and half-forgotten stories, passed down by the few remaining chroniclers of Uko’s history. Their relationship, both as protector and lover, stands as a symbol of love bound by loyalty and sacrifice.

  • In the end, the story of Lukanu and Queen Nakabix remains one of tragic beauty, where love and loyalty became the defining legacy of two women whose bond could not be broken, even by death itself.
